excel如何制作宏做进销存
-
要在Excel中制作宏来实现进销存管理,可以按照以下步骤操作:
-
创建Excel工作表:
- 第一个工作表用来记录进货信息,包括日期、产品名称、数量、单价等;
- 第二个工作表用来记录销售信息,同样包括日期、产品名称、数量、单价等;
- 第三个工作表用来展示库存信息,包括产品名称、库存数量等。
-
录入数据:
- 在进货和销售工作表中录入相应的数据,确保数据的准确性和完整性;
- 在库存工作表中记录当前库存量,初始时库存量为零。
-
创建宏:
- 点击“开发”选项卡,在“代码”组中点击“Visual Basic”打开VBA编辑器;
- 在VBA编辑器中,插入一个新模块;
- 在新模块中编写VBA代码来实现进货和销售数据的更新以及库存量的计算。
-
编写VBA代码:
- 编写VBA代码实现以下功能:
- 当在进货工作表中录入新的进货记录时,更新库存表中对应产品的库存数量;
- 当在销售工作表中录入新的销售记录时,更新库存表中对应产品的库存数量;
- 在进行销售记录时,检查库存数量是否足够,不足则给出警告;
- 可以添加其他功能,如生成报表、查看销售情况等。
- 编写VBA代码实现以下功能:
-
测试宏:
- 在录入数据后,测试编写的宏是否能够正确地更新进销存数据,并确保计算正确。
-
保存并应用宏:
- 将VBA代码保存并关闭VBA编辑器;
- 在Excel中启用宏功能,并保存工作表,以便下次使用时可以直接应用编写的宏。
通过以上步骤,你就可以在Excel中创建宏来实现进销存管理,方便记录和跟踪产品的进货和销售情况,同时实时更新库存量,帮助你更好地管理库存和经营情况。
1年前 -
-
一、什么是进销存管理
进销存是指企业在日常经营过程中,对物资的采购、销售以及库存情况进行记录和管理的过程。通过对进销存情况的管理,企业可以实时掌握库存情况、采购和销售情况,有利于提高企业管理效率,减少库存积压和缺货风险,提高资金利用率,最终实现盈利最大化。二、制作进销存管理的Excel宏
在Excel中,可以利用VBA(Visual Basic for Applications)编写宏来实现进销存管理功能。下面将详细介绍如何利用Excel宏制作进销存管理系统。1. 准备工作
在开始制作进销存管理系统之前,需要准备好以下工作:- 一个包含
进货表、销售表、库存表等工作表的Excel文件。 - 打开Excel文件,按下
Alt + F11,进入VBA编辑器。
2. 设计宏功能
在VBA编辑器中,按下Alt + I,选择模块,新建一个模块。在模块中编写VBA代码,实现进销存管理的功能。3. 编写VBA代码
在VBA中,你可以编写各种功能模块来实现进销存管理系统。以下是一个简单的示例代码,实现进销存的基本功能。3.1. 定义变量
在模块中定义一些必要的变量,用于存储数据、计算结果等。Dim wsStock As Worksheet '定义库存表工作表变量 Set wsStock = ThisWorkbook.Sheets("库存表") '获取库存表工作表3.2. 进货管理
编写进货管理功能,当完成进货操作时,更新库存表中的数据。Sub Purchase() Dim wsPurchase As Worksheet Set wsPurchase = ThisWorkbook.Sheets("进货表") Dim wsStock As Worksheet Set wsStock = ThisWorkbook.Sheets("库存表") '将进货表数据复制到库存表 wsPurchase.UsedRange.Copy Destination:=wsStock.Cells(wsStock.Rows.Count, 1).End(xlUp).Offset(1, 0) MsgBox "进货成功!" End Sub3.3. 销售管理
编写销售管理功能,当完成销售操作时,更新库存表中的数据。Sub Sales() Dim wsSales As Worksheet Set wsSales = ThisWorkbook.Sheets("销售表") Dim wsStock As Worksheet Set wsStock = ThisWorkbook.Sheets("库存表") '将销售表数据与库存表匹配,更新库存数据 '此处略去具体代码实现 MsgBox "销售成功!" End Sub4. 绑定宏到按钮
在Excel工作表中插入按钮,并将刚才编写的宏功能与按钮绑定。这样,用户只需点击按钮,即可执行相应的进销存管理功能。5. 测试与优化
完成以上步骤后,可以保存工作簿并测试功能。根据实际需求,不断优化与完善功能,确保进销存管理系统的稳定与高效运行。通过以上步骤,你可以使用Excel和VBA编写进销存管理系统,方便快捷地管理企业的库存、进货和销售情况,提高管理效率,实现精细化管理。
1年前 - 一个包含
-
要使用Excel制作宏来管理进销存,可以按照以下步骤进行:
- 准备工作表
首先,在Excel中创建一个表格,包括产品名称、编号、进货价格、销售价格、库存数量等列,可以根据具体情况添加其他所需信息。
- 录入初始数据
根据已有的产品信息,录入初始的进货数量和价格、销售价格等数据。
- 添加按钮
在Excel中添加宏按钮,用来执行相应的操作。你可以通过在开发者选项卡中插入按钮,然后将按钮与相应的宏关联起来。
- 编写宏代码
接下来,需要编写VBA宏代码来实现进销存管理的功能。以下是一些可能需要的宏功能:
- 增加新产品信息并更新到表格中
- 进货操作:更新库存数量和总进货金额
- 销售操作:更新库存数量、总销售额、利润情况等信息
- 查看库存情况:展示当前库存信息
- 统计报表:生成进销存统计报表,如销售额、利润率等
- 调试和优化
编写完宏代码后,需要进行测试,确保功能的正确性。根据实际情况不断调试和优化宏代码,提高管理效率和准确性。
- 使用宏
最后,使用宏来管理进销存。通过点击按钮或调用相应的宏函数来实现进货、销售、查看库存等操作,帮助你更好地管理产品信息和相关数据。
通过以上步骤,你可以在Excel中使用宏来管理进销存,提高工作效率和准确性。如果有需要,也可以进一步扩展功能,根据具体需求来设计更复杂的进销存管理系统。
1年前
















































《零代码开发知识图谱》
《零代码
新动能》案例集
《企业零代码系统搭建指南》









领先企业,真实声音
简道云让业务用户感受数字化的效果,加速数字化落地;零代码快速开发迭代提供了很低的试错成本,孵化了一批新工具新方法。
郑炯蒙牛乳业信息技术高级总监
简道云把各模块数据整合到一起,工作效率得到质的提升。现在赛艇协会遇到新的业务需求时,会直接用简道云开发demo,基本一天完成。
谭威正中国赛艇协会数据总监
业务与技术交织,让思维落地实现。四年简道云使用经历,功能越来越多也反推业务流程转变,是促使我们成长的过程。实现了真正降本增效。
袁超OPPO(苏皖)信息化部门负责人
零代码的无门槛开发方式盘活了全公司信息化推进的热情和效率,简道云打破了原先集团的数据孤岛困局,未来将继续向数据要生产力。
伍学纲东方日升新能源股份有限公司副总裁
通过简道云零代码技术的运用实践,提高了企业转型速度、减少对高技术专业人员的依赖。在应用推广上,具备员工上手快的竞争优势。
董兴潮绿城建筑科技集团信息化专业经理
简道云是目前最贴合我们实际业务的信息化产品。通过灵活的自定义平台,实现了信息互通、闭环管理,企业管理效率真正得到了提升。
王磊克吕士科学仪器(上海)有限公司总经理